摘要
机械热处理工艺在驰豫控制相变技术中的研究旨在通过调控材料的组织结构和相变行为,改善材料的力学性能和性能稳定性。该研究主要包括加热工艺优化、相变动力学研究、材料结构调控、相变组织演变模拟和相变产物性能调控等方面。通过本研究,找出实现材料性能的优化和稳定性的提高措施。本研究对于提高材料性能和开发新型材料具有重要意义,并在多个领域具有广泛的应用前景。
The research on mechanical heat treatment technology in relaxation controlled phase change technology aims to improve the mechanical properties and performance stability of materials by regulating their microstructure and phase change behavior.This study mainly includes optimization of heating process,selection of relaxation temperature,rapid cooling technology,optimization of distribution and insulation process,testing and evaluation of mechanical properties,and analysis of microstructure and phase change behavior.Through this study,measures were identified to optimize material performance and improve stability.This study is of great significance for improving material properties and developing new materials,and has broad application prospects in multiple fields.
